Tour Overview
This private tour in Martinique offers an immersive exploration of the island’s stunning Caribbean landscapes.
Guests will be transported by a comfortable, air-conditioned car, accompanied by a knowledgeable driver/guide who provides live commentary throughout the journey.
The tour is limited to a maximum of 8 people per booking, ensuring an intimate and personalized experience.
However, a minimum of 2 people is required to run the tour.
Unfortunately, the tour isn’t wheelchair accessible.
Parents should note that children must be accompanied by an adult.

Meeting and Pickup
The North Caribbean Tour in Martinique conveniently begins at Villa Eden Rock, located at 79 Ancienne route de Schoelcher in Schoelcher 97233.
Guests have the option to request pickup, ensuring a seamless start to the tour. Upon arrival, travelers are greeted by the knowledgeable driver/guide who’ll provide live commentary throughout the excursion.
The tour concludes back at the meeting point, allowing participants to easily continue their Martinique adventure.

Taking in Local Culture
The North Caribbean Tour in Martinique doesn’t just showcase the island’s natural wonders – it also immerses visitors in the vibrant local culture.
Throughout the tour, guests have the opportunity to:
-
Savor authentic Creole cuisine, including delectable dishes like accras (codfish fritters) and colombo (a fragrant curry dish)
-
Explore lively markets, where vendors offer an array of vibrant textiles, handcrafted pottery, and aromatic spices
-
Immerse themselves in the rhythmic sounds of traditional music, such as zouk and biguine, which have deep roots in the island’s history.
This culture allows travelers to gain a deeper understanding and appreciation for the unique heritage of Martinique.
